Research of Sewage source Heat Pump Applied in Urban Dwelling Community

Sewage discharged form urban dwelling community is warm in winter and cool in summer, which is a sustainable resource and has not utilized fully. Sewage-source heat pump (SSHP) system has advantage of energy efficient, economic, environment friendly and broad foreground, which has significance for the development of building energy efficiency (BEE). The past research of SSHP usually set the heat source and heat sink in sewage farm or main-pipe of urban sewage system, and few take the cesspool of dwelling community as heat source and heat sink directly. The author wanted to develop SSHP system by using sewage on the spot of cesspool in urban dwelling community. He chose a representative urban dwelling community from Chongqing and has tested the temperature and flow volume of sewage for more than one year. Based on testing data, the paper developed SSHP applying schemes for air-conditioning, heating and hot-water supplying, which can be handy-applied in the urban dwelling community. The research of this paper aims to broaden the use of SSHP and promote the development of BEE technology.
